It's a little confusing sometimes as to what is the real personality.
We have Hayata with his own personality, well what little he has, then we have Ultraman and I'd say Ultraman is in charge when that form comes out.
Then we got Dan who is Ultraseven's alter ego. Gai is...well when Orb starts Gai is indeed Orb and Orb Origin has him a humanoid that became an Ultra.
Then we got Daigo who is very much the personality of Tiga.
And Riku is...well Riku but apparently Primitive is more his true form so he's closer to Dan/Ultraseven in reality I guess.
But current Haruki and Z are much like the original duo and both have personalities. Hm but how much is Haruki in charge when Z is fighting? I think Haruki is pretty in charge but Z can certainly step in when Haruki is human and force his arm to do stuff.

daveblackeye15 wrote: ↑Thu Nov 12, 2020 5:53 pmWe have Hayata with his own personality, well what little he has, then we have Ultraman and I'd say Ultraman is in charge when that form comes out.
Actually, the finale seems to imply
Spoiler:
that it has in fact been Ultraman this whole time simply wearing Hayata's body. Remember how Hayata's memories are reverted back to when his aircraft collided with the ball of light during the very first episode.
The first host where it seems the Ultra is living within them in Goh, followed by Hokuto, Minami and Kotaro. I guess in-universe, Ultras learned how to merge smoother in-between shows.
